3 tablespoons unsalted butter 2 large leeks 1 quart chicken or veggie stock 11 ounces peeled and sliced waxy potatoes 1 bay leaf ¾ cup heavy cream white pepper (optional) ½ teaspoon ground nutmeg (optional) ½ tablespoon dill weed
Chop the white to light-green part of the leek into moderately sized pieces and discard the dark-green ends. Melt the butter in a pot on medium-low heat, add chopped leeks and potatoes. Stir until leeks are sweat. Add stock, bay leaf, pepper and optional ingredients now. Raise heat to medium-high, simmer until potatoes are tender. After removing the pot from the heat, remove the bay leaf and immersion blend pot until you reach a desired consistency. Stir in heavy cream and salt to taste.
